    Replace Your Doors And Windows

    One of the best ways to keep your home in good condition is to replace your doors and windows. Not only will this improve the look of your home, but it will also help to keep the heat in during the winter and cool in during the summer. This will save you money on your energy bills and keep your home more comfortable year-round. When choosing a replacement door or window, be sure to pick one that is energy-efficient and made of durable materials. Materials like fiberglass or vinyl can stand up to the elements better than wood, and they require less maintenance.

    Be Proactive About Pest Control

    Pests can cause a lot of damage to your home, so it’s important to be proactive about pest control. If you see any signs of pests, such as droppings or nests, be sure to call a pest control company right away. Additionally, you can take measures to prevent pests from getting into your home in the first place, such as sealing any cracks or openings in your foundation. You could also consider using a pest control company that offers regular services to keep your home free of pests.

    Repaint The Walls And Ceilings

    Another great way to keep your home in good condition is to repaint the walls and ceilings. This will help to brighten up your home and make it look fresh and new. When choosing a paint color, be sure to pick one that will compliment the rest of your décor. You should also consider the amount of sunlight that your home gets when choosing a paint color. If your home doesn’t get a lot of natural light, you might want to choose a lighter color to help brighten things up.
